Hi,

I am trying to change the OutputQ Name in a compute of my workflow, I am using this ESQL commands, but it is not working, the message is always going to "Dead Letter Queve":

"DECLARE OUTPUTQ CHAR;
DECLARE FORMAT CHAR;
DECLARE MSG_SIZE INTEGER;

SET OutputRoot = InputRoot;
SET MSG_SIZE = LENGTH(InputRoot.MQMD.SourceQueue);
SET OUTPUTQ = SUBSTRING (InputRoot.MQMD.SourceQueue FROM 1 FOR MSG_SIZE - 4);

SET OutputDestinationList.Destination.MQDestinationList.DestinationData.queueManagerName = InputDestinationList.Destination.MQDestinationList.DestinationData.queueManagerName;
OutputDestinationList.Destination.MQDestinationList.DestinationData.queueName = OUTPUTQ;
"


Is my sintax Right?! Can anyone Help me!!!???

Thx!

The_Fadiga wrote:

SET OutputDestinationList.Destination.MQDestinationList.DestinationData.queueManagerName = InputDestinationList.Destination.MQDestinationList.DestinationData.queueManagerName;
OutputDestinationList.Destination.MQDestinationList.DestinationData.queueName = OUTPUTQ;


I think you forgot the "SET" command before you last line of code. On a side note, I would find a different variable name then "FORMAT" since it is a "Nonreserved word used in ESQL" and I wouldn't want to tempt fate.

Good Luck!

Also, unless earlier in the flow, you actualy set the Queue Manager name in the Destination List then you're first SET won't set anything. WMQI itself doesn't populate that list at all.

Now you have started 'talking' about ReplyToQ.

What EXACTLY are you trying to do here. It sounds like you want to dynamically set the name of the Queue to send the message to.

First, SET OuputLocalEnvironment.Destination.MQ.DestinationData[1].queueName = <yourQueueName>

Make sure that the Advanced properties pass on the Local Environment.

Then change the properties on the Output Node to be Destination List instead of a queue.
